Individuals with high-functioning anxiety usually conceal or downplay their nervous actions. Lots of people describe this phenomenon as "using a mask," which is an usual behavior in people on the Autism spectrum. Of these individuals, some may have problem with high-functioning anxiety. Individuals with perfectionistic tendencies and high-achieving personalities are specifically in danger for high-functioning stress and anxiety. In many methods, high-functioning anxiousness coincides as any type of other type of anxiousness, in terms of the method it feels. However one of the crucial distinctions is that victims are able to tamp it down, hide it, or discover a method to utilize it to their benefit.

Individuals with "high functioning" anxiousness may look successful to others however commonly handle a critical inner guide.
